不懂编程的人进入互联网行业一般做什么?
想要进入互联网行业,首先应该先看看自己是否是大专及以上学历,在这里并不是歧视低学历,而是培训的最终目的是就业,而大多数的互联网公司招聘技术类的人才都会有一定的学历限制。然后我们再来了解一下互联网有哪些岗位?
一、互联网有哪些岗位?
一个大型的互联网公司的岗位类型应该是最齐全的,以阿里巴巴招聘官网的工作类型去看,除开一个公司的基础职能岗位(行政、财务、法务等),互联网岗位大的方向可以分为技术、设计、产品、运营。
1、技术:
技术岗中包含前端、开发、运维、质量保证、数据、算法、地图(GIS)等。
2、设计:
设计岗有交互设计、视觉设计、用户体验与研究。
3、产品:
产品针对不同业务方向,对产品也会有所区分。
4、运营:
运营也和产品一样,公司的业务不同,运营的方向、内容、方式也会不同。
二、想要进入互联网行业,除了开发还可以学习什么技术?
很多想要进入互联网发展的小伙伴都很害怕编程学不会,这很正常的,因为编程属于理工科方向的专业,需要具备一定的理科思维。大学的软件工程、计算机专业都会开设数学等基础学科,然后才开始学习编码。所以编码不仅需要学习语言,还要培养逻辑思维等。那除了开发、写代码,还可以学习哪些技术进入互联网行业呢?
1、软件测试
我相信很多人会建议学习测试,因为很多外行会觉得测试不就是点点点,不需要写代码,只需要发现系统缺陷就行。那这样的想法肯定是错误的,软件测试也是属于软件工程类的方向,所以具备一定的编码能力是软件测试从业者的基础。软件测试比起开发还需要学习软件测试理论、软件测试基础等,需要学习的东西也不会比开发少。
目前,市面上的系统测试工程师其实已经饱和,市场上需求量最高的是更高级的测试工程师-测试开发工程师。因为在企业里面,手工测试只能在开发进入尾声之后才介入,往往工作时间较短,从而导致很多产品在上线之后,因为测试不够充分,漏洞百出,从而给企业带来更大损失,造成用户流失。
所以现在,很多企业急需的是那种在开发出一部分产品时就可以介入测试的测试开发人员,这个时候没有界面,因此必须要编写程序来测试。另外像性能测试、安全测试、大规模兼容测试都没法通过手工来执行,所以开发能力已经成为了测试工程师的必备技能。所以想要转行测试,最好也做好学习代码的准备,因为具备开发能力的测试人员会更有市场竞争力。
2、UI设计
UI设计师出来开发和测试以外的另一个技术性较强的岗位,也是互联网行业中必不可少的岗位之一。你可能会问UI设计是什么?存在什么意义?在互联网中又扮演什么角色呢?
互联网的这波浪,无论前浪,还是后浪都从未消停过。你经常看到“互联网+”这样的组合,通俗解释“互联网+”就是“互联网+各个传统行业”,但这并不是简单的两者相加,而是利用信息通信技术以及互联网平台,让互联网与传统行业进行深度融合,创造新的发展生态。
在这其中,又与UI有什么紧密联系呢?
把传统行业放到互联网上,肯定需要用一个界面来展示,哪怕只是一个简单的网页,而每一个互联网下的产品无论是PC端还是移动端,无论传统行业还是非传统行业,最终呈现都要以UI界面为依托,供用户使用查看。这其中又不仅要视觉产出,还要好的交互和用户体验。
UI无处不体现在我们生活之中,无论大小,它都存在于你所看到的,你所触碰到的体验里。所以UI不单纯是美工,还要考虑到视觉效果和用户体验。而用户是很挑剔的,对视觉的需求和对体验的需求都在不断的发生变化和提高。所以这也造就了UI设计师这种不需要敲代码,但仍然可以进入互联网行业的互联网岗位。
所以,如果你想要进入互联网行业,害怕开发太难、测试太枯燥,可以了解一下UI设计。如何判断自己是否适合UI设计,可以再深入了解UI设计,自学一段时间,看看自己能否保持持续的学习热情和百分百的投入。
编程是要学的。不是看看就懂的。
熟练了,就成为自己的了~熟能生巧~